Compliance with Regulations

Temperature logger devices play a crucial role in ensuring compliance with regulations in various industries. These devices help businesses meet the strict temperature monitoring requirements set by regulatory bodies. By maintaining accurate temperature records, companies can demonstrate their commitment to quality control and adherence to industry standards.

  • Regulatory Compliance: Temperature logger devices assist in documenting temperature data to comply with regulatory guidelines.
  • Audit Trail: The devices provide a reliable audit trail of temperature readings, which is essential for regulatory inspections and audits.
  • Data Integrity: Ensuring the integrity of temperature data is vital for meeting regulatory compliance and quality assurance standards.

Cost Savings

Cost savings are a significant advantage of using temperature logger devices. By monitoring temperature changes accurately, businesses can reduce waste and prevent costly product spoilage. Additionally, the data collected can help optimize storage conditions and minimize energy consumption. Implementing temperature logger devices can lead to improved operational efficiency and ultimately save on expenses.

Risk Mitigation

Risk Mitigation is a crucial aspect of using temperature logger devices. By monitoring temperature fluctuations and setting alerts for out-of-range conditions, businesses can proactively address potential issues before they escalate. This proactive approach helps in minimizing risks associated with temperature-sensitive products and processes.

Data Storage Capacity

When selecting a temperature logger device, data storage capacity plays a crucial role in determining the amount of temperature data that can be stored. It is essential to consider the frequency of data collection and the duration of storage required to ensure uninterrupted monitoring and compliance. Some devices offer expandable memory options to accommodate larger datasets, providing flexibility for varying monitoring needs.
